Comprehending Shipping Containers
Shipping containers been available in various sizes and types, designed to satisfy different requirements. Here are the most typical types you will discover in the market:
Container TypeDescriptionDimensions (L x W x H)Standard DryThe most typical type for basic cargo.20' x 8' x 8.5'High Cube DryTaller than standard containers for more area.40' x 8' x 9.5'RefrigeratedInsulated containers with refrigeration units for perishable goods.40' x 8' x 9.5'Open TopGeared up with a detachable tarpaulin cover for oversized cargo.20' x 8' x 8.5'Flat RackFlat platform, typically used for heavy or large loads.40' x 8' x 2.5'ISO TankCylindrical tanks developed for transporting liquids.20' x 8' x 8.5'Common Uses for Shipping Containers
Shipping containers have found a large array of applications, consisting of but not restricted to:
Storage Solutions: Businesses and people make use of shipping containers for keeping products, equipment, or tools.
Residential Homes: Creative architects and house owners are repurposing shipping containers into modern, elegant homes.
Mobile Offices: Businesses often convert containers into portable office areas, providing a practical option for construction sites and remote work places.
Retail Spaces: Many start-ups and established brands have turned to shipping containers as pop-up retail shops, providing an unique shopping experience.
Workshops and Studios: Artists and artisans have discovered shipping containers perfect for establishing workshops, studios, or pastime areas.
What to Consider When Buying a Shipping Container
When thinking about buying a shipping container, purchasers require to examine a number of aspects:
1. Function of Use
Various usages require different types of containers. Assess what you require the container for, whether it's for storage, living space, or another purpose.
2. New vs. Used Containers
New Containers: These containers are in pristine condition and totally free of rust or damages. They are usually more expensive however can serve longer without repairs.
Used Containers: Often more budget-friendly, used containers might reveal indications of wear and tear, which might impact their performance. It's important to check them for structural stability.
3. Container Size
Containers generally come in 20-foot and 40-foot lengths, but other sizes exist. Select a size that meets your capability requires without excess space.
4. Delivery Logistics
Think about how you will transport the container to your place. Some suppliers offer delivery services, while others may require you to select it up.
5. Regional Regulations
Before purchasing a container, it's necessary to examine local zoning laws and building regulations, particularly if you plan to convert it for living or commercial use.
6. Cost
Prices for Shipping Container Modifications containers can vary based upon size, condition, and place. Here's a basic price variety based upon the type of container:

2. Just how much does a shipping container weigh?
The weight of a container varies based on size and type, however a standard 20-foot dry container generally weighs around 4,800 pounds (2,200 kg), while a 40-foot container can weigh around 8,000 pounds (3,600 kg).
3. The length of time do shipping containers last?
With appropriate upkeep, shipping containers can last for 25 years or more. Aspects that affect durability consist of direct exposure to weather, quality of materials, and how they are used.
